On larger screens the top-bar has a height of 64px. On screens smaller
than 600px, the top-bar has a height of 56px. As a result, the sidenav
should have a top position of 56px on screens smaller than 600px and
64px on other screens.
Previously, the style setting the top position to 56px was tied to the
presence of the `.collapsed` class, which depends on whether the sidenav
is docked or not. The change from docked to collapsed sidenav, however,
happens at 992px. As a result, the sidenav had an incorrect top position
(56px instead of 64px) on screens between 600px and 991px.
This commit fixes this by ensuring the change of the top position for
the sidenav happens at 600px.

Both `CodeExampleComponent` and `CodeTabsComponent` components receive
some code via content projection, grab the projected content and pass it
through to a `CodeComponent` instance for formatting and displaying.
Previously, the projected content was kept in the DOM (hidden). This
unnecessarily increased the number of DOM nodes.
This commit fixes this by clearing the projected DOM nodes once their
content has been captured.

The `.symbol` CSS class (which is primarily used to denote the type of
API symbols - classes, functions, interfaces, etc.) are used in several
places:
- In the API list page (with the corresponding styles defined in
`_api-list.scss`).
- In search results (with the corresponding styles defined in
`_errors.scss`).
- In error list page (with the corresponding styles defined in
`search-results.scss`).
- In the `<aio-select>` component (with the corresponding styles defined
in `_select-menu.scss`).
Previously, global styles for `.symbol` were defined in `_api-list.scss`
(i.e. the styles from `_api-list.scss` were also applied to `.symbol`
elements in other places/components). Also, some of the SCSS files
mentioned above defined some duplicate styles for `.symbol`.
This commit moves the `.symbol` styles to a new `_api-symbols.scss`
file, which contains common symbol-related styles.
